It was in March 1897 that seven women met in the Telegraph Chambers in Adelaide Street, Brisbane and formed the Queensland Braille Writing Association (QBWA). The group included Mrs Sharp who was the Head Teacher at the School for the Blind and Lady Lamington, the wife of the then Governor of Queensland. WebDec 5, 2024 · Source: State Library of Queensland, Accession 29279/31. This large-scale braille map of the Brisbane suburbs measures 1.2 metres x 800mm. Although constructed by Mr Tunley in 1937 it was not until 1953 that the map was presented to the Brisbane Braille Writing Association. WebQueensland Braille Writing Association: QBWA is a voluntary association of people specialising in tactual literacy. QBWA produces books and other resources in braille for children and adults, students of all ages, organisations and government departments.
